Where is the Yeng family from?

You can see how Yeng families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Yeng family name was found in the USA, and Canada between 1880 and 1920. The most Yeng families were found in USA in 1880. In 1880 there were 33 Yeng families living in California. This was about 65% of all the recorded Yeng's in USA. California had the highest population of Yeng families in 1880.

What did your Yeng ancestors do for a living?

In 1921, Cook was the top reported job for people in the Canada named Yeng. 100% of Yeng men worked as a Cook. .

What is the average Yeng lifespan?

Between 1969 and 2003, in the United States, Yeng life expectancy was at its lowest point in 2000, and highest in 1992. The average life expectancy for Yeng in 1969 was 61, and 60 in 2003.
